The ISO 10333 series of standards provides comprehensive guidance for the testing and certification of fall protection equipment. Among these, ISO 10333-12 specifically addresses the abrasion resistance of harness webbing used in fall protection systems.

This service is critical because it ensures that the materials used in safety equipment are durable enough to withstand the rigors of real-world use. Harness webbing forms a significant part of the protective gear, and its integrity directly affects the wearer's safety during falls. The abrasion resistance test evaluates how well the webbing can resist wear and tear, which is essential for maintaining the structural integrity of the harness over time.

The testing process involves subjecting the harness webbing to controlled abrasive forces using a specialized machine that simulates real-world conditions. This includes exposure to various environmental factors such as humidity, temperature changes, and potential contaminants like dust or dirt. The abrasion resistance test is particularly important for ensuring that the webbing can maintain its functionality in harsh working environments.

Test Parameters

The test parameters for ISO 10333-12 are carefully defined to simulate realistic conditions that harness webbing might encounter during use. The abrasion resistance test typically involves a series of steps, including:

  • Preparation of Specimen: The harness webbing is cut into standard-sized samples for testing.
  • Abrasion Testing: The specimen is subjected to controlled abrasive forces using a specialized machine designed to mimic real-world abrasion conditions.
  • Data Collection: During the test, critical data such as the rate of wear and tear are collected for analysis.

The results of these tests provide valuable insights into the durability of the harness webbing, which is essential for ensuring that workers remain protected in various occupational settings.
